The United Arab Emirates (UAE) has condemned an alleged Iranian attack on a vessel linked to its state oil company as it passed through the Strait of Hormuz. According to reports, the incident occurred on Saturday.

The UAE has accused Iran of launching a missile attack on the carrier, which is believed to be a key component of the country's oil infrastructure. The Strait of Hormuz is a critical shipping lane that connects the Persian Gulf to the Gulf of Oman, and any disruptions to maritime traffic in the region can have significant economic and diplomatic implications.
